What Are CNC Machining Parts?

CNC machining parts are components made using computer-controlled machines. CNC stands for Computer Numerical Control, which means that a computer guides the machine to cut, shape, or drill materials into exact forms.

These parts can be simple or complex and are used in many industries. CNC machining makes it possible to create parts with high accuracy and repeatability, even in large quantities.

 

How Are CNC Machining Parts Made?

The process begins with a design created in software such as CAD (Computer-Aided Design). That design is turned into instructions for the CNC machine.

The machine then uses various tools—like drills, mills, or lathes—to shape the raw material. This could be metal, plastic, wood, or even foam. Every movement of the machine is carefully controlled, making each part match the original design perfectly.

 

Types of CNC Machining Parts

CNC machines can create a wide range of parts, including:

  • Brackets and Mounts: Used in construction, vehicles, and machinery.
  • Gears and Shafts: Common in engines and mechanical systems.
  • Housings and Enclosures: Protect sensitive electronics or mechanical parts.
  • Custom Tools: Made to perform specific jobs or fit into machines.
  • Prototypes: Test versions of new products.

These parts can be small and simple, like washers, or large and complex, like engine blocks.

 

Materials Used for CNC Machining Parts

CNC machines can work with many materials, including:

  • Metals: Such as aluminum, steel, brass, and titanium.
  • Plastics: Like ABS, nylon, and acrylic.
  • Wood and Foam: For certain industries or low-cost models.

The choice of material depends on what the part will be used for—metal for strength, plastic for light weight, and so on.

 

Why Use CNC Machining for Parts?

There are many advantages to using CNC machining to make parts:

  • High Accuracy: The parts are made to exact measurements.
  • Repeatable Quality: Each part is made the same way, every time.
  • Fast Production: CNC machines work quickly once programmed.
  • Flexible Designs: You can create almost any shape or size.
  • Low Error Rate: The computer control reduces human mistakes.

These benefits make CNC machining a top choice for industries that need high-performance parts.

 

Industries That Use CNC Machining Parts

Many industries rely on CNC machining parts to keep their products and machines running:

  • Automotive: For engines, gears, and custom components.
  • Aerospace: For lightweight, high-strength parts.
  • Medical: For surgical tools, implants, and equipment.
  • Electronics: For precise enclosures and connectors.
  • Industrial: For machine parts, brackets, and hardware.

Whether it's a custom one-off piece or a batch of thousands, CNC machining can handle it.
